Richard Bai Obituary

Richard John Bai

Poughquag - Richard John Bai, 59, of Poughquag departed this life on March 28, 2016.

Richard was born on October 17, 1956 in Yonkers to the late Richard and Mary Bai. He worked for Metro North for 30 years prior to his retirement.

He leaves behind to cherish his memory his wife of 30 years Marie, Sons Stephen and Christopher Bai at home, Daughter Tracy Sideris and her husband Brian of Philadelphia, Two grandchildren Havana and Iliana, A Sister Melanie Carey and her husband Warren of Wake Forest , North Carolina, Four Brother in Laws, Steven VanBuren of Beacon, Richard VanBuren of Hopewell Junction, Thomasn VanBuren and his wife Debbie of Glenham, James VanBuren and his wife Erin of Beacon, Four Sister in Laws Eileen Scoppa and her husband John of Milton, Kathleen Ward and her husband Kenneth of Poughkeepsie, Patricia Hartnett and her husband Dennis of Hyde Park, Paula Uzzle and her husband Tad of Wappinger Falls,16 Nieces and Nephews and 10 great nieces and nephews.

Friends may call on Saturday April 2, 2016 from 3-6pm at Robert H. Auchmoody Funeral Home, 900 Route 82, Hopewell Junction, New York. Interment will be private.
